Abstract

A light thermal insulation compound board for building comprises three layers. The middle layer is a thermal insulation layer; the upper and lower layers are macromolecule film coating waterproof layers; the macromolecule film coating waterproof layer is foaming polyurethane materials; the thermal insulation layer comprises a bar-mat reinforcement frame and thermal insulation materials filled in the bar-mat reinforcement frame; the material of the thermal insulation layer is polyphenyl material; one side wall of the compound board is provided with a tenon; and the other side wall is provided with a mortise matched with the tenon. The utility model belongs to building components. Due to the tenon arranged on one side wall of the compound board and the mortise arranged on the other side wall, the adjacent two compound boards can be conveniently inlayed together. The utility model has the advantages of simple structure, low cost and excellent thermal insulation effect.

Description

A kind of light heat-insulating composite plate for building
(1) technical field
The utility model relates to a kind of building unit, relates in particular to a kind of light heat-insulating composite plate for building.
(2) background technology
At present, it is a important step in the building energy conservation that roofing is carried out that thermal insulation handles, and has very important significance for energy conservation, protection environment.The heat insulation processing of existing roof heat insulation mainly contains two kinds of methods: the one, on roofing, adopt laying construction successively, promptly on building roof with insulation layer, waterproofing course laying construction successively, mostly insulation layer is to adopt perlite or vermiculite class heat insulating material, and waterproofing course is laying water-proof coiled material or spraying water-repellent paint on insulation layer mostly; The method of this laying construction successively is often owing to the roof structure complexity, and construction is difficult to guarantee that heat insulating effect is undesirable; The 2nd, directly on roofing, lay heat-insulating composite plate, as hard polyurethane foam plate, vinyl chloride sheet, polycarbonate plate etc., not only density is big, intensity is high for these sheet materials, waterproof is good, and has insulation, effect of heat insulation preferably, but use cost height, range of application are subjected to certain restriction.
(3) summary of the invention
Have above-mentioned deficiency in the prior art in order to overcome, the utility model provides a kind of light heat-insulating composite plate for building, and it has simple in structure, easy construction, insulation, the advantage that insulating waterproof effect is good.
The technical scheme in the invention for solving the technical problem is: a kind of light heat-insulating composite plate for building, this heat-insulating composite plate comprises three layers, one deck is an insulating promptly, on, two-layer down is the macromolecular coating waterproofing course, this macromolecular coating waterproofing course is a blown polyurethane materials, described insulating is by the steel mesh reinforcement framework, and the heat preserving and insulating material that is filled in the described steel mesh reinforcement framework is formed, described heat preserving and insulating material is the polyphenyl material, one sidewall of described composite plate is provided with tenon, and it is the tongue-and-groove of matching relationship that another sidewall is provided with described tenon.
The surface of described tenon and described tongue-and-groove is equipped with groove, when composite plate during as outdoor roofing, even there is a small amount of rainwater to infiltrate along the seam between plate, also can flow away along groove, can inlet chamber in.
The surface of described composite plate is provided with strengthening rib strip, makes composite plate have better intensity.
The beneficial effects of the utility model are: than using simple polyurathamc plate, vinyl chloride sheet to have the low advantage of cost, than directly insulation layer is laid in construction on roofing, waterproofing course has the simple advantage of job practices, especially be provided with tongue-and-groove being provided with on tenon, another sidewall on the sidewall of composite plate, being convenient to two two adjacent composite plates is embedded in together, be difficult for being subjected to displacement, improve heat insulating effect.

(5) specific embodiment
Below in conjunction with the drawings and specific embodiments the utility model is described in further detail.
With reference to Fig. 1, a kind of light heat-insulating composite plate for building, this heat-insulating composite plate comprises three layers, one deck is an insulating 1 promptly, upper and lower two-layer be macromolecular coating waterproofing course 2,3, this macromolecular coating waterproofing course 2,3 is a blown polyurethane materials, described insulating 1 is made up of steel mesh reinforcement framework and the heat preserving and insulating material that is filled in the described steel mesh reinforcement framework, described heat preserving and insulating material is the polyphenyl material, one sidewall of described composite plate is provided with tenon 4, and another sidewall is provided with described tenon 4 and is the tongue-and-groove 5 of matching relationship.During assembling, only need the tenon 4 on the composite plate is cooperated with the tongue-and-groove 5 of another piece composite plate, on side, stamp marine glue then, play connection, filling, waterproof action, just can dress up large-area plate rapidly.
The surface of described tenon 4 and described tongue-and-groove 5 is equipped with groove 6, when composite plate during as outdoor roofing, even there is a small amount of rainwater to infiltrate along the seam between plate, also can walk along ditch 6 concentrated flows, can inlet chamber in.The surface of described composite plate is provided with strengthening rib strip 7, makes composite plate have better intensity.
